How much do temporary cdl dri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for temporary cdl driver in Rincon, GA is $34.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.88 and $37.60 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ges Temporary CDL Drivers face when adapting to new routes and employers?

Temporary CDL Drivers often work with different companies and routes, which can mean frequently adjusting to new vehicles, delivery procedures, and team dynamics. This requires strong adaptability and quick learning to understand unfamiliar equipment and company policies. Building rapport with new supervisors and dispatchers is also important for smooth operations. Being proactive in asking questions and reviewing route details can help Temporary CDL Drivers overcome these challenges and perform effectively from day one.

What are Temporary CDL Drivers?

Temporary CDL Drivers are commercial drivers who are hired on a short-term basis to operate vehicles that require a Commercial Driver's License (CDL), such as trucks, buses, or other large vehicles. These drivers may be employed to fill in for permanent staff, meet seasonal demand, or assist with special projects. Temporary CDL driving positions can range from a few days to several months, depending on the employer's needs. The main responsibilities include transporting goods or passengers safely, following all traffic laws, and maintaining accurate records of deliveries or routes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Temporary CDL Driver,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Temporary CDL Driver, you need a valid Commercial Driver’s License (CDL), a clean driving record, and knowledge of DOT regulations.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and, depending on the cargo, specialized endorsements like Hazmat or Tanker may be required. Strong time management, reliability, and clear communication are valuable soft skills in this position. These skills and qualifications are essential to ensure safe, timely deliveries and maintain compliance with transportation laws.

What Does a Temporary CDL Driver Do?

A driver with a commercial driver’s license, or CDL, can operate trucks and other vehicles for commercial purposes. A temporary CDL driver works for a company as a substitute driver, a contractor, or a freelancer, without a permanent position. As a temporary CDL driver, your job duties depend on the needs of each client and the type of CDL license you hold. You may operate small trucks and make local deliveries, or you may drive large cargo loads longer distances that require you to stay overnight before returning home. Temporary CDL drivers may work a particular route for a set amount of time, or you may receive assignments on an on-call basis.

The Driver II, CDL is responsible for the full execution of modular and storage unit deliveries, including site assessment, secure transport, and the complete setup of modular buildings and Value-Added Products (VAPS). This position operates independently with advanced judgment, ensuring deliveries are completed safely, accurately, and to scope-regardless of site conditions. This driver possesses advanced technical and spatial awareness, site coordination ability, and the confidence to lead modular drops in the field. Works cross-functionally with field ops, dispatch, and safety teams. 

W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ING:

Driving & Transport:

  • Operate a commercial vehicle (26,000+ lbs) to safely deliver, relocate, and retrieve modular buildings and storage units.
  • Navigate diverse roadways, customer sites, and conditions using appropriate delivery equipment (5th wheel, ball hitch, tilt flatbed).
  • Conduct thorough pre-trip and post-trip inspections to ensure vehicle readiness and compliance with DOT or TC regulations.

Load Handling & Securement:

  • Secure modular and storage units with proper tie-downs, chains, and rigging tools to meet safety and legal transport standards.
  • Ensure loads meet weight, width, and clearance limitations for designated delivery routes.
  • Monitor load integrity during transport and adjust as needed to ensure safety and compliance.

Site Assessment & Decision Planning:

  • Maintain frequent communication with dispatch and field teams regarding route updates, delays, or issues. 
  • Confirm delivery windows, update on in-transit statuses and collaborate on rerouting when needed. 
  • Perform on-site assessments to identify terrain challenges, overhead obstacles, grade level and access restrictions.
  • Position units as instructed by customers, ensuring proper placement within delivery constraints and space limitations. 

Customer & Site Coordination:

  • Independently perform setups and tear downs which includes, cribbing, leveling, and basic anchoring of modular buildings. 
  • Execute installation of Value-Added Products (VAPS), including steps, ramps, tie-downs, and security hardware per scope of work.
  • Identify customer needs and make VAPS (Value Added Products) recommendations such as ramps, steps, or locks to upsell our product lines.
  • Interpret site plans and scopes to ensure unit setup aligns with customer specifications and safety standards
  • Act as the primary customer liaison during delivery and setup, confirming placement details and resolving on-site challenges.
  • Represent the company professionally, ensuring positive customer experiences at every job site.

Safety & Compliance:

  • Actively participate in safety meetings, training sessions, and driver development programs.
  • Follow all company safety policies, DOT or TC rules, and environmental guidelines while operating equipment. 
  • Completes required safety training, maintains a clean appearance, and demonstrates safe behavior on-site.
  • Log delivery completion and status updates using mobile apps, GPS systems or logbooks.
